ROCslide buries Doveton

ROC Netball Club’s Bgrade team produced a strong team game to crush Doveton by 52 goals in round five on Saturday. Defensive pressure down the court provided many opportunities in attack with the ball fed well into goals where Jodie Evans and Davia O’Hehir shot with great accuracy.
The midcourt rotated well through defence showing the team to be very versatile.
Scores: ROC 77 d Doveton 25. Awards: J. Finn and Son: Davia O’Hehir, Colour Me Happy hairdressing: Melanie Harding.

C GRADE

A good win with all players showing great determination.
The defence played well, creating many turnovers and opportunities for the attack. The centre court moved the ball swiftly, with sharp passes into goals.
Scores: ROC 31 d Doveton 14. Awards: J. Finn and Son: Rebecca Luxford, Blockbuster: Helen Conjar.

UNDER 17

All players worked hard with the reward of a great win. Megan Barling showed excellent drive in centre and the defence circle did a good job and was able to defend the ball from the opposition end.
Elise Macreadie and Carly Louch shot extremely well and Alyse Mason also shot accurately in the last quarter.
Score: ROC 40 d Doveton 5. Awards: Blockbuster: Alyse Mason, Colour Me Happy hairdressing: Samantha Goulopoulos.

UNDER 15

The team started the game well, however failed to maintain momentum. The defence played well, creating many turnovers.
Scores: ROC 13 lost to Doveton 29. Awards: Blockbuster: Tammy Louch.

UNDER 13

The defence worked well throughout the game, with the midcourt working hard to drive the ball towards the goal end.
The goalers shot accurately and moved well in the ring.
Scores: ROC 11 lost to Doveton 31. Awards: Stinger: Rebecca Cooksey, Blockbuster: Zoe Gilbert.
